Most investigations before the Louisiana State Board of Pharmacy begin with the filing of a complaint. The complaint can come from, employers, family members, employees, insurance companies, colleagues and many others. After a complaint is filed, the board will send a formal notice to the pharmacist asking the professional for their side of the story. The pharmacist usually has only 15 days to respond to a notice.
For the best outcome, it is important for you to retain counsel as soon as possible. Sometimes an experienced lawyer can convince the board staff to close a case without a formal complaint being filed. The board may simply issue a warning. .

Factors the Louisiana Pharmacist License Board Considers
When deciding on the appropriate action, the board will consider several Mitigating and Aggravating Factors. Some of these factors include:
- The nature and severity of the violation.
- Whether or not any actual financial or bodily harm occurred because of the offense.
- What harm might have occurred due to the offense.
- The licensee’s past disciplinary record.
- If you are facing a single or multiple complaints, and if the complaints are all the same nature or in numerous categories.
- Whether you have taken any rehabilitative steps since the incident.
- If you have a criminal conviction substantially related to your job, whether you abode by the court-ordered probation terms and how long ago the conviction was.
- If you admit your wrongdoing or mistake.
- If significant time has elapsed since the incident without any further violations.
Skillfully presenting mitigating factors can put your case in the best possible light and reduce your discipline.
